The Beach Boys Honor Brian Wilson in Heartfelt Statement
The Beach Boys are memorializing Brian Jones after his death on Wednesday at 82. Following the announcement from Wilson’s family, the legendary band posted a tribute to the singer on Instagram.
"The world mourns a genius today, and we grieve for the loss of our cousin, our friend, and our partner in a great musical adventure," the band captioned a vintage photo of Wilson. "Brian Wilson wasn’t just the heart of The Beach Boys—he was the soul of our sound."
The statement continued: "The melodies he dreamed up and the emotions he poured into every note changed the course of music forever. His unparalleled talent and unique spirit created the soundtrack of so many lives around the globe, including our own. Together, we gave the world the American dream of optimism, joy, and a sense of freedom—music that made people feel good, made them believe in summer and endless possibilities.

"We will continue to cherish the timeless music we made together and the joy he brought to millions over the decades. And while we will miss him deeply, his legacy will live on through his songs and in our memories. Our hearts go out to Brian’s family and his loved ones during this difficult time."

Wilson’s death comes almost exactly a year and a half after his wife, Melinda Ledbetter, passed away in January 2024. “Our five children and I are just in tears,” Wilson wrote at the time. “We are lost. Melinda was more than my wife. She was my saviour. She gave me the emotional security I needed to have a career. She encouraged me to make the music that was closest to my heart. She was my anchor. She was everything for us.”
